SURBITON PROPERTY CONTEXT

Making a practical cleaning choice in Surbiton

Begin with the event behind the enquiry. If an occupied home is generally sound but the routine has become difficult, regular cleaning can protect kitchens, bathrooms, dusting and frequently used floors. A one-off deep clean is more suitable where ordinary residue has accumulated before maintenance begins. A flat left empty for a period may need a one-off refresh without the full tenancy scope. Formal check-out work should follow the agreement and inventory once possessions leave. Decorating or fitting dust belongs in an after-builders brief after contractors finish. Give providers the present condition, rooms and priorities, and explain the deadline honestly. They can then recommend a sensible allocation instead of selling a generic package.

Surbiton access can be shaped by station traffic, controlled parking, reception arrangements and shared drives. Check the proposed time and provide a lawful unloading or parking plan rather than assuming a brief stop is harmless. For an apartment, give the correct block, entrance, floor, lift and key procedure. In a converted villa, mention shared doors, stair turns and which flat owns any internal landing. For a house, reserve the agreed drive space and explain side gates only when needed. Clear hallways, shoes and deliveries from the equipment route. Tell the cleaner about pets, home-working calls, recently treated timber, stone or delicate glazing, and nominate one person to answer access questions.

A well-run booking says what is outside the service as clearly as what is inside. Domestic cleaning maintains agreed reachable areas but does not imply appliance interiors, carpet extraction, exterior upper windows, garden rooms used as workshops, rubbish clearance or hazardous contamination. Deep cleaning adds safe detail to ordinary build-up without restoring damaged finishes. End of tenancy cleaning can be paired with oven or carpet services if offered and itemised. After-builders cleaning should take place after waste removal, final drilling and snagging. If a sale, move or refurbishment requires several providers, arrange repairs first, dust-producing work next, detailed cleaning after that and final inspection last. Leave drying time before furniture, movers or new occupants enter.

PRICING LOGIC · Surbiton

One generic cleaning price would be misleading

For a useful Surbiton quote, state the property type, approximate location, floor, rooms, bathrooms, occupancy and actual condition. Explain station-area timing, controlled parking, driveway availability, communal entry, lift or stairs and how keys will be handled. Give a ranked task list and any fixed move or contractor deadline. Ask whether the price is fixed or based on total labour, which equipment and products are supplied, and whether parking and VAT are included. Request separate scope lines for ovens, carpets, windows, tenancy and after-builders work. If photographs support the price, include the demanding areas rather than only wide tidy views.

The current Alesta general guide starts regular household cleaning from £20 per hour and a one-off priority clean from £90. Confirm the final figure and inclusions before booking.

PRACTICAL ANSWERS · SURBITON

Questions worth resolving before you book in Surbiton

Can commuter-hour congestion change the cost of cleaning?

It may affect travel, parking or the appointment times a provider offers, but policies vary. Give the address area and preferred window and ask whether travel or parking is already included. A cleaner may group local visits to manage journeys. Compare the final quoted total and reliability rather than assuming an off-peak booking will always be cheaper.

How should keys be collected from a station-side agent?

Confirm the agent’s opening hours, identification rules and exact collection and return address before seeking a quote. Ask whether the provider charges for that travel and waiting time. Authorise the named person properly and provide a backup contact. Do not place cleaning and key return so close to office closing that a small delay leaves the property unsecured.

Can original tiled hallways be included in regular cleaning?

Yes, when the material and finish are known and sound. Older patterned tiles may be unsealed, cracked or previously treated, so avoid generic strong products. Show existing damage and provide specialist care advice if available. Routine vacuuming and suitable maintenance differ from deep stripping, polishing, sealing or restoring discoloured grout, which may require a floor specialist.

What if my driveway is shared with another household?

Agree a specific space and time with the other user before the cleaner arrives, and explain turning or gate restrictions. Do not let equipment or a vehicle block their access without permission. If the space cannot be guaranteed, provide lawful street alternatives and carrying distance. The cleaner should not be asked to move household cars or negotiate parking disputes on arrival.

How can I schedule cleaning around a train commute?

Use a secure agreed key arrangement if your departure time makes handover unreliable. Ask whether the provider offers an arrival window or precise time and how delays are communicated. Keep access instructions concise and test them first. Avoid booking the cleaner to finish moments before you must leave for a train, especially when you want to inspect one-off work.

Should I include a little-used dining room every week?

Not unless dust, pets or regular entertaining justify it. Protect the kitchen, bathrooms and occupied rooms, then rotate the dining room with spare bedrooms or internal glass. Tell the cleaner before occasions when its use changes. A scheduled light dust and floor clean can keep it ready without consuming weekly time needed in rooms that collect more soil.

Can a cleaner remove water rings from timber furniture?

Water rings may sit within or beneath the finish and are not necessarily removable dirt. Show the mark and identify the furniture before work starts. Avoid asking a domestic cleaner to experiment with heat, oils or abrasives. Safe ordinary dusting may be agreed, while stain treatment, polishing and finish repair belong with a suitable furniture specialist.

How do I prepare a flat for cleaning before sale viewings?

Declutter and complete repairs first, then focus on the entrance, kitchen, bathroom, main reception room, internal glass and visible floors. Decide whether carpets, ovens or exterior windows need separate specialists. Leave time for drying and inspection before photographs or viewers arrive. Keep packing boxes in an excluded area so they do not repeatedly move through newly cleaned rooms.

Can a cleaner use a residents-only car park?

Only with valid permission under the development’s rules. Register the vehicle or provide a lawful visitor permit and explain the correct bay. Do not assume a barrier fob grants parking rights or ask the cleaner to use an unoccupied resident space. Confirm who pays any authorised charge and provide a backup where the visitor allocation cannot be reserved.

What should happen if a home is larger than the quote description?

The provider should follow the terms agreed for inaccurate or changed information. They may revise a fixed price, reduce the scope, use the booked hours on priorities or decline. Avoid the problem by mentioning extensions, loft rooms, extra bathrooms and lower-ground areas at enquiry stage. Do not expect unseen rooms to be absorbed without additional time or cost.

How soon can cleaning begin after new wood flooring is fitted?

Follow the fitter’s instructions for curing, adhesives, coatings and first maintenance. The floor may be walkable before it is ready for water, vacuum brush heads or furniture movement. Give written guidance to the cleaner and exclude the area if uncertain. Complete all dusty cutting and snagging before after-builders cleaning, then use the recommended domestic method thereafter.

Can a cleaner prepare a guest room and en-suite together?

Yes, if bed changing, dusting, bathroom tasks and floor work are listed and enough time is allowed. Leave clean linen out, clear personal storage and identify any delicate guest items. Laundering, ironing, toiletries shopping and wardrobe organisation are separate unless agreed. Add the room to the visit early so core household priorities can be adjusted rather than displaced unexpectedly.
